Capacity Building

The project is a capacity building project. Capacity building projects based on multilateral partnerships between organisations active in the field of VET in Programme and third countries not associated to the Programme. They aim to support the relevance, accessibility, and responsiveness of VET institutions and systems in third countries not associated to the Programme as a driver of sustainable socio-economic development.

For capacity building to be effective we need to ensure three principles: ownership, coherence and sustainability. EMSA aims to build the capacity of VET institutions in Egypt, Jordan and Palestine through the implementation of two complete VET Programme cycles, i.e., the co-design and co-development, co-delivery, co-evaluation and co-validation of skills and competences.
